MORRIS COUNTY, NJ — It was a long trip for Petit from Kosovo to New Jersey, but now that's he's here, this adorable pup is looking for a new home.

Petit is an 18-month-old Border Collie mix. He can be shy at first, but warms up to people with head rubs and time, Eleventh Hour Rescue says. "Petit is an active pup who loves to play with other dogs and will do zoomies until he tires himself out," the rescue says.

The pup would do best in an adult-only home with few visitors because he is a bit timid. He is neutered and his vaccines are up to date.
